At the end of summer '08, I built a new computer after my Dell kicked the bucket and I must say I couldn't be happier with having built my own machine.
My specs:
Intel Core2Duo E8400 @ 3.0Ghz CPU
g.skill 4GB (2x2GB) DDR2 800 RAM
Asus P5Q Deluxe p45 motherboard
ATI Radeon HD4870 512MB graphics card
Wester Digital 320GB 3200AAKS hard drive
Antec 1200 case
PC Power And Cooling silencer 610Watt PSU
Windows Vista Home Premium 32-bit
So I've been noticing a drastic slow down on load times (windows boot time as well) and applications crashing more frequently for not apparent reason. I check processes nothing unusual, nothing starting up that isn't necessary on boot, and the hard drive is defragmented.
I did some looking around and found a hard drive that seemed to be better than my AAKS, the WD 640GB 6401AALS with 32MB cache. I was wondering if I should go ahead and get that for my bootdrive/applications and use my 320 as my storage. At the moment I just have my 320 partitioned in half, one half for boot/apps and one half for storage, and both ends are filling up quickly. If I should get the 6401AALS, would it make any difference (speed wise) if I make a partition for Windows and a partition for my apps?
I also noticed the RAM I bought when I built my system was on sale on newegg and I was wondering if I should go ahead and buy it in case it suddenly disappears like many things do on newegg. I'd prefer to keep the RAM the same in my system (I'm just weird like that I guess...)
One last thing... Windows 7 beta x64. Should I use it instead of my Windows Vista 32 bit or is that a ridiculous idea and should never be mentioned again?
